How much do metadata curator jobs pay per year?

As of Jul 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for metadata curator in the United States is $72,627.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$50,000.00 and $94,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Metadata Curator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Metadata Curator, you need expertise in information science, data management, and taxonomy development, often supported by a degree in library science or a related field. Familiarity with metadata standards (like Dublin Core or MARC), cataloging software, and data repository systems is typically required.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and strong organizational and communication skills help ensure accurate and consistent metadata creation. These skills are crucial for making data easily discoverable, interoperable, and usable across digital platforms.

What are some common challenges Metadata Curators face when standardizing data from multiple sources?

Metadata Curators often encounter the challenge of integrating and standardizing data from diverse sources, which may use varying formats, terminologies, or metadata schemas. Ensuring consistency, accuracy, and completeness across these datasets requires close attention to detail and a solid understanding of metadata standards. Collaborating with data providers and technical teams is crucial to resolve discrepancies and establish clear guidelines for metadata management. Adapting to evolving data standards and maintaining documentation are also key aspects of the role.

What are Metadata Curators?

Metadata Curators are professionals responsible for organizing, managing, and maintaining metadata, which is data that describes other data. They ensure that information about digital assets—such as documents, images, or datasets—is accurate, consistent, and easily searchable. Their work helps improve data discoverability, interoperability, and long-term access in libraries, archives, museums, and digital repositories. Metadata Curators often collaborate with data creators and users to establish and apply metadata standards. Their expertise is essential for effective data management and information retrieval.

What is the difference between Metadata Curator vs Data Analyst?

AspectMetadata CuratorData Analyst
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Library Science, Information Management, or related fields; familiarity with metadata standardsBachelor's in Statistics, Data Science, or related fields; proficiency in data analysis tools
Work EnvironmentLibraries, archives, museums, digital repositoriesBusiness, finance, healthcare, tech companies
Employer & Industry UsageOrganizations managing digital assets and information resourcesOrganizations analyzing data to inform decisions
Common Search & Comparison IntentUnderstanding roles related to managing metadata and digital contentUnderstanding roles focused on analyzing and interpreting data

While both roles involve working with data, a Metadata Curator primarily manages and organizes metadata for digital assets, ensuring accurate description and discoverability. A Data Analyst interprets data sets to provide insights and support decision-making. The roles often overlap in data management but differ in focus and industry application.
